Seriously, this is NOT a good hike for a group. People may be good hikers but over the course of this hike with all the factors involved (elevation gain, heat, snakes, snow) even good hikers travel at different rates of speed and it's impossible to keep a group together. The hike is best done in small groups of people who know one another and are familiar with each others capability. Groups invariably get in trouble here.

I would hope that everyone here has enough sense not to take a group of people they do not know on this hike. It's asking for trouble.
